So, I took the front part of the toolhead off, couldnt see where it was blocked, removed the ptfe tube connected to the top of the left extruder (I think thats what its called?). Reinserted that tube, cut the end off the filament being fed into the machine, and hit retry. Works now. No idea what the actual issue was, but..... got it working somehow 🤷‍♂️

If anyone has any thoughts on what the problem may have actually been, I'd love to hear it so I can learn.
